Frederick Harmon Obituary

Frederick Prosper Harmon (Fred the Bus Driver) passed away in the early morning of October 19, 2023 surrounded by his wife and children.

Fred was born in Morocco, Africa on June 26, 1949 to Solange Harmon. Fred grew up Hebrew and was a member of the tribe of Juda. Fred always told us that he was the real Tarzan and would swing from the vines in Africa. He moved to California with his mother and many of his family members from Morocco in 1960 at the age of 11. Growing up in Alameda, California with his mother and two sisters Patrica and Gina, he was always there for his younger sisters fulfilling the roll of

big brother perfectly.

In 1981 Fred married Madelena and they have 7 children together Holly Burkhart (Mark), David Harmon (Genella), Nicolette Arambula (Manuel), Jessica Harmon, Blake Harmon, Fred Harmon Jr (Emily) and Laura Harmon (Jason). They have 20 grandchildren and 3 great grandchildren.

Fred served in the Army at the age of 17 and was in for two years during Vietnam; he was stationed in Germany. In the early 80's Fred found a love for Jesus and became a Jew for Jesus, setting a foundation for his children to follow. Fred spent a lot of time reading the bible cover to cover. He would always read the Christmas story on Christmas Day out loud to his children before opening gifts.

In 1992 Fred and Maddy moved to Montana with their children. Fred started perusing the outdoors with his children teaching them to hunt and to have a general love for the outdoors. Fred and Maddy enjoyed riding motorcycles and spending time on their deck watching their chickens together.

Fred enjoyed spending time being the captain of his boat with his family, watching football, smoking a good cigar with his son Fred, eating Hershey bar sandwiches, listening to country music, and scaring the heck out of anyone he could. In his younger years Fred loved to play and watch golf.

Fred worked for many years as a car salesman eventually becoming a finance manager. He was a school bus driver, commercial bus driver and he was the driver for the Billings Mustangs. He loved to watch all the baseball games and heckle the players from the stands. He was known to many as "Fred The Bus Driver", there is even a book about him.

Fred is preceded in death by his son Blake Harmon and his mother Solange Harmon, and is survived by his wife Madelena, children, Holly, David, Nicolette, Jessica, Fred, Laura and his sisters Patrica Wheeler (Randy), and Gina Harmon.
